
To get started with fun animal crafts, download simple designs that feature farm animals in cute and easy-to-color outlines. These can be printed at home and used for hours of entertainment. Choose from various versions, ranging from basic shapes to more detailed designs, depending on the child’s age and skill level.
Use sturdy paper like cardstock for durability, ensuring the designs hold up well during coloring. You can also try experimenting with different colors or textures of paper to make the activity even more enjoyable. Thicker sheets tend to offer a better experience as they withstand folding or additional embellishments.
Once the templates are printed, grab coloring materials such as crayons, markers, or colored pencils. Let kids add their own creative flair by decorating the drawings with accessories like stickers or glitter. This can make the activity even more engaging and encourage them to experiment with different color combinations.
These farm animal crafts aren’t just fun, they can also be used for educational purposes. Teach your child about the animals, their sounds, and their environments while they color. You can also use the opportunity to discuss topics like farming, where eggs come from, or the different breeds of poultry. This way, coloring becomes both an enjoyable and informative experience.

Where to Find High-Quality Chicken Coloring Sheets
Start by checking out dedicated craft websites and educational platforms that offer downloadable farm animal designs. These sites typically provide high-resolution files that ensure clean, crisp lines when printed. Many platforms also organize designs by themes, so you can quickly find the animal templates you’re looking for.
Another reliable source is social media platforms, such as Pinterest and Instagram. These sites often feature user-generated content and curated collections of printable designs. Many content creators share their templates for free, with a focus on high-quality artwork that can be easily printed at home.
Explore online marketplaces like Etsy, where independent designers offer unique templates for a small fee. While most items here aren’t free, you can often find original designs that stand out from standard collections. The quality of the files is typically excellent, as creators upload high-resolution versions for printing.
For those looking for a more interactive experience, websites that specialize in educational resources often include interactive templates. These resources usually come with additional features, such as step-by-step instructions or fun facts about animals, which can make the activity more engaging for kids.
Don’t forget to check online forums or parent groups that share resources for children’s activities. These communities are often a goldmine of recommendations, with members posting links to great websites offering high-quality designs that are both fun and educational.
